Watch as Bournemouth midfielder Philip Billing arrives in Italy to complete his transfer to Napoli for a potential €10m.

The deal was done yesterday for a six-month loan with option to buy for a total €9-10m including performance-related bonuses.

He was greeted by Sky Sport Italia cameras at Fiumicino Airport in Rome and will probably have the medical tests at the Villa Stuart clinic in the Eternal City on Saturday.

Only then will Billing travel down to Naples to join up with his new squad and coach Antonio Conte.

According to Sky Sport Italia, Milan were also interested in the player, but he had already given his word to Napoli.

His arrival comes on the same day that Michael Folorunsho leaves Napoli to join Fiorentina on loan with an option to buy for circa €10m including bonuses.
